Description:
mod_qos is a quality of service module for the Apache web server implementing control mechanisms that can provide different levels of priority to different HTTP requests.

Add WWW entries to port Makefiles

It has been common practice to have one or more URLs at the end of the
ports' pkg-descr files, one per line and prefixed with "WWW:". These
URLs should point at a project website or other relevant resources.

Access to these URLs required processing of the pkg-descr files, and
they have often become stale over time. If more than one such URL was
present in a pkg-descr file, only the first one was tarnsfered into
the port INDEX, but for many ports only the last line did contain the
port specific URL to further information.

There have been several proposals to make a project URL available as
a macro in the ports' Makefiles, over time.

Update to 11.36.

Changes between releases:
 - Fixed: moves code from "process connection" hook to the "pre
   connection" hook for Apache 2.4 compatibility and higher efficiency.
 - Lower severity of message 036 to critical.
 - Fixed: potential segfault by mod_ssl in ssl_io_filter_disable()
   when closing a connection after a failed SSL handshake.
 - New variable QS_SetEnvIfResBodyIgnore which might be used to
   deactivate QS_SetEnvIfResBody.
 - mod_qos_ev: sets "v" if an IP is marked as VIP.
 - QS_ClientLowPrio variable's value contains the status flag representing
   the tracked attribues.
 - Sets QS_IsVipRequest variable for marked IP addresses at connection
   processing handler and propagetes it to every request.
 - Fixed: message 045 (uri check ignores log-only mode).
 - Header filter: accept reagion specific language codes in
   Accept-Language request header by default.
 - Compiles also against OpenSSL 1.1.0b.
